Product Information
Equip your home server with a reliable, high-capacity hard drive when you replace its current HDD with the Seagate Barracuda ST1000DM003. The hard disk platters in the Seagate Barracuda series enjoy low power consumption and use recyclable materials. The ST1000DM003 has a capacity of 1TB, a cache size of 64MB, and a fast rotational speed of 7200 RPM. The high RPM numbers mean that this giant 1TB capacity won't slow you down. You can write files to any sector without taking a performance hit. Seagate made sure you'd be able to write to the whole capacity even if your operating system counts hard drive size using binary measures. Apple server users can attach this hard drive and their operating systems will immediately show it as a 1TB volume. If it's a secondary hard drive, then they'll be given the opportunity to initialize it. Users of Windows Server system software as well as those who have a home media server that runs Linux might see another number. Even if this figure is less than 1000GB, you can still write to the entire capacity of this internal storage device. These operating systems might measure hardware differently, so Seagate tested the disk platters to make sure the full capacity was still there. It uses a SATA interface for reading and writing data on disk and can hit data transfer speeds as high as 6Gb/s. It's compatible with most modern SATA jacks.
